Bottas warns Verstappen over key Red Bull requirement

Valtteri Bottas has reflected on going toe-to-toe with Max Verstappen in F1, as well as underlining a potential sticking point for the Dutchman - something that could prevent further success.

Valtteri Bottas has claimed Max Verstappen "will need the car" beneath him if he is to continue to win F1 drivers' championships. In an exclusive interview with RacingNews365 , the new Mercedes reserve driver spoke glowingly about the Dutchman, but highlighted that future success will be contingent upon Red Bull delivering a car befitting Verstappen's talents. The 27-year-old waltzed to the title in 2022 and 2023 as the Milton Keynes-squad produced dominant packages for the 63-time grand prix winner to utilise. However, Verstappen's most recent crown was a significantly more hard-fought affair, with just two victories in the final 14 rounds of last season. Bottas, who has rejoined the Brackley team after being let go by Stake at the end of the year, emphasised the increased competition facing Verstappen when sharing his thoughts on the four-time F1 drivers' champion. "It's tough to battle with him," the 35-year-old remarked. "He doesn't leave any room [and] you know he's never going to back out. "Everyone knows that racing against him, he's super consistent, he doesn't really do any any mistakes anymore, unlike earlier in his career, which is natural, but now he's in his prime. "He's super quick, talented, and now he has the experience and confidence as well, so he's a really, really tough driver to beat. "But, of course, in the future, he will need the car as well, as we've seen this year with different winners."

After referencing the seven different grand prix winners seen throughout the previous campaign, the Finn built upon his praise of Verstappen. In doing so, he singled out the qualities he believes the Red Bull driver's success in F1 has been predicated on - and what sets him apart from the rest. When asked if the fact Verstappen does not back down is what makes the Dutchman one of the best, Bottas replied: "Probably - and the consistency. "In any scenario, he can always pull a lap [together]. And also his race craft is always really, really smart. "So just overall, [he is a ]pretty complete package, and that's why he's won the [F1 drivers'] championship so many times."
